How they compare

SDG: Northern Africa and Western Asia currently reports 67.65 million against 665,254 in Lebanon, a difference of 66.98 million.

That makes SDG: Northern Africa and Western Asia's figure about 101.7 times Lebanon's.

Across all 55 years both countries report, SDG: Northern Africa and Western Asia has been ahead every year.

Lebanon ranks 111th and SDG: Northern Africa and Western Asia ranks 109th of 220 countries.

SDG: Northern Africa and Western Asia has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Lebanon SDG: Northern Africa and Western Asia Difference Ahead
1970s 448,941 34.09 million 33.64 million SDG: Northern Africa and Western Asia
1980s 506,673 39.58 million 39.08 million SDG: Northern Africa and Western Asia
1990s 583,560 45.54 million 44.95 million SDG: Northern Africa and Western Asia
2000s 568,995 52.18 million 51.61 million SDG: Northern Africa and Western Asia
2010s 596,987 56.91 million 56.31 million SDG: Northern Africa and Western Asia
2020s 637,511 65.17 million 64.53 million SDG: Northern Africa and Western Asia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
